## 4.2.0 — Changed defaults for BriskAddress autocomplete

The BriskAddress widget now debounces input at 250 ms instead of 100 ms, and the minimum query length rose from two characters to three. Both changes reduce upstream load on the Fennwick geocoding tier and noticeably improve suggestion relevance for short prefixes. Plugin authors who relied on the old defaults should set overrides explicitly rather than assuming prior behavior. If you need the previous tuning, reproduce it with the configuration values listed below.

config for hahig-yaweg:
pelix:
  pin: 0965
  tenant: tamion
  seal: seal_0ef74e9c
  metrics_host: metrics.pelix.lumiclabs.local
  standby_team: fraiel
  escalation: rusir-lamox
  nonce: eae88a

**TICKET: ORM refactor — config drift in Clattermill**

Reviewer: the legacy Clattermill ORM layer reads connection pooling from three different files, and they've drifted apart across environments. This PR consolidates them into one source. Please verify the merged values match prod behavior. The canonical consolidated configuration is as follows.

service settings:
BRIIX_PIN=8582
BRIIX_TENANT=raleth
BRIIX_METRICS_HOST=metrics.briix.urlaqstack.example
BRIIX_SEAL=seal_c11ef522
BRIIX_STANDBY_TEAM=ulaok

**CI note: Glazecache tile-rendering layer.** Welcome aboard. The Glazecache stage fails most often on cold caches: the tile prewarm job must finish before integration tests start, and the pipeline doesn't enforce that ordering yet. If you see checksum mismatches on raster tiles, it's almost always a stale prewarm, not your change. Clear the cache volume, rerun the stage, and compare output hashes against the Kilnport baseline set. Don't bump timeouts without asking the platform rotation. The reference build token appears below.

pipeline stamp: htk4_66df

## Service Account: reminder-runner

Owner: Platform team at Bristlecone Health Systems.

Purpose: nightly job that sends appointment reminders for the Larkfield Clinic scheduler. Runs at 02:00 local, retries twice, then pages on-call.

Scope: read-only on appointments, send-only on the Chirp notification service. No patient record access.

Rotation: quarterly. If reminders stop, check job logs first, then credential validity. The key currently in use is shown below.

app token of faduf-fahap = qvz11-oVDfodQjTcO